Transaction 3f85c79f510f766d4fb146a123d0775d71628d5e0b3dad18108debc967a3bf36

1 Input
2 Outputs
  • 3f85c79f510f766d4fb146a123d0775d71628d5e0b3dad18108debc967a3bf36:0
  • value  1757091848
    address  mggQbLoHcDGQXBm9vynmkKJDcEk31VmszC
  • 3f85c79f510f766d4fb146a123d0775d71628d5e0b3dad18108debc967a3bf36:1
  • value  110000000
    address  mkzku8ftuHnBNdTLXL6TXSpFN8i2Ac1Rhv